Pricing – Road User Charge

CSTDM RUC sensitivity tests Year 2010 doubling of auto operating costs

23% VMT decrease (22 cent increase in auto operating costs)

Year 2040 73% increase

17% VMT decrease (16 cent increase)

Year 2040 9% increase

3% VMT decrease (2 cent increase)

Transportation Alternatives

Carsharing MTC: 1.3% reduction in VMT given 5% increase in

carsharing adoption rates Applied to short distance personal travel model

Converts to 1.1% reduction in total VMT.

SACOG: Lower rate of VMT reduction – 0.12%

Telecommuting SACOG: VMT reduction between 0.13% & 0.39%

Carpooling Under Analysis

Mode Shift – Bicycle & Pedestrian

Low end Calculate VMT reductions based on value of

investments

High end Assume mode shares are doubled for bike and walk

50% of trips come from auto modes

Average trip lengths: Bike 3.0 miles; Walk 0.25 miles

Results in 0.4% VMT reduction for bike; 0.2% for walk
